Double Glazed Window Repairs Near Me

Double-glazed windows can help you save on energy by protecting your home from the frigid temperatures of winter as well as the heat of summer. But they can also be damaged by even the smallest problems, like chips and dents.

There are a few common issues that require professional attention, whether your home is equipped with energy-efficient double-glazed vinyl window units or vintage wood single-hung window units.

Chips and Dents

Accidents and storms can cause damage to windows, which allow air circulation and natural light inside the house. When this happens windows' panes could chip or crack, and the frames and sashes might be misaligned. Call a professional to fix your windows if they require repair. The cost of this service will depend on the type of glass and the severity of damage.

In general, homeowners will spend between $150 to $650 to have their double-hung windows repaired professionally. This type of sash windows has two panels that can move independently to let air and light in. Frames, sash locks and sashes can all have issues that require repair by a professional.

The cost of replacing one glass window may vary depending on the size and style of the window frame. A window screen can also be replaced for an added price.

The elements and the sun can cause window frames to fade or peel their paint. Accidents or other factors can cause holes, cracks, and dents. If any of these issues occur, the frame should be professionally repaired or replaced to avoid further damage to the window as well as the wall.

Depending on the type of frame and the material used It will cost you between $150 and $200 to have a hinge for your window replaced by an expert. When you open windows and doors, you will see the long pieces of metal that stretch and extend. Window hinges can be damaged by accidents or weathering. This may require repair or replacement.

The lintel is a part of the window opening that supports the wall's weight above it. Lintels can be constructed from concrete or bricks and they can also rot crack, break, or split. They can be repaired by patching and repair methods. However, they may need to completely replace when they're seriously damaged or weakened by moisture or pressure. Professional lintel repair can cost between $400 and $700.

Fog and Condensation

If there is a spotting of moisture between the window panes, it's a sign your glass insulation has failed. Your windows will no longer be as effective at keeping heat inside during winter and cool outdoors in summer. It's possible to fix this issue without having to replace the entire window.

Most modern double- and triple-pane windows are insulated glass units (IGUs). These windows consist of two or more panes that are held together by a gasket made of rubber, and inert gases like argon or Krypton. As time passes, the gases can be less effective and allow moisture to get inside the glass, causing condensation.

Windows that are smudge-prone are a concern particularly in humid areas where temperature changes may cause gaskets to degrade and let moisture in the window. This can result in an enormous decrease in energy efficiency and even damage the frames made of wood and the glass of your windows if not taken care of.

There are a variety of ways to solve the issue of double-paned windows fogging. One way is to drill through the two panes of glass and spray them with a defogging solution. The solution will dissolve any mildew that has built up and then suck away any excess moisture. This method is usually only suitable for glass that has been softened however, it will damage toughened and safety glass when used on them.

Poor Insulation

Double-pane windows in the present are usually filled with a layer of argon gas to limit heat loss. This non-toxic gas is odorless and does not cause any harm. energy transfer and helps keep your home warmer during winter and cooler during summer. It's also one of the most technologically advanced features of modern windows. It can increase the efficiency of your home by reducing your energy bills. A window professional can replace your window if you notice that it has lost a significant amount the gas argon.

If the seal on a double-paned windows fails cold or hot air can be able to circulate between the two glass panes. This reduces the insulation of your window and could cause unnecessary stress to your home's cooling or heating system. This is a concern that needs to be addressed as quickly as you can, since it could lead to higher energy bills and a higher cost for repairs.
